Well, I thought maybe caching got turned on by mistake, but it appears not
to have, see below. Also what does 'Pct Logical' represent? The Admin Ref
is not so helpful.
Storage Pool Name: DISKPOOL1
Storage Pool Type: Primary
Device Class Name: DISK
Estimated Capacity (MB): 85,641.7
Pct Util: 77.7
Pct Migr: 55.7
Pct Logical: 100.0
High Mig Pct: 80
Low Mig Pct: 60
Migration Delay: 0
Migration Continue: Yes
Migration Processes: 1
Next Storage Pool: TAPEPOOL1
Reclaim Storage Pool:
Maximum Size Threshold: No Limit
Access: Read/Write
Description: Main DASD Pool
Overflow Location:
Cache Migrated Files?: No
Collocate?:
Reclamation Threshold:
Maximum Scratch Volumes Allowed:
Delay Period for Volume Reuse:
Migration in Progress?: No
Amount Migrated (MB): 6,330.10
Elapsed Migration Time (seconds): 1,703
